Moore charges at Wall Street with scattershot results. I've come to expect the fact that Michael Moore documentaries will enrage me, but the anger I felt whilst watching this was surprisingly strong and - as before - made me feel embarrassed to be living in what is supposed to be the 'greatest country in the world'.

Moore tackles the subject - basically how banking organisations control America - well, but lets himself and the viewers down we he adopts his all-too-familiar juvenile stunts, such as trying to perform a citizens arrest on a bank's CEO or wrapping Wall Street in "Crime Scene" tape.

I can't help thinking that his next subject should either be the corruption that lays behind lobbying, or the undue influence that religion has over American politics. Either are certainly ripe for proper investigation.
